Given below are two statements:

Statement I : \(CH_3 - O - CH_2 -Cl\)  will undergo

\(S_N 1\) reaction though it is a primary halide.

Statement II : \(CH_3 - \overset{\overset{CH_3}{|}}{\underset{\underset{CH_3}{|}}{C}} - CH_2 - Cl\)  will not undergo \(S_N 2\) reaction very easily through it is a primary halide.

In the light of the above statements, choose the most appropriate answer from the options given below:

(1) Statement I is incorrect but Statement II is correct.

(2) Both Statement I and Statement II are incorrect

(3) Statement I is correct but Statement II is incorrect

(4) Both Statement I and Statement II are correct.

Correct option is: (4) Both Statement I and Statement II are correct.

\(CH_3 - O - CH_2 - Cl \) will undergo \(S_N1\) mechanism because \(CH_3 - O - \overset{\overset{+}{}}{C}H_2\)  is highly stable.

\(H_3 - \overset{\overset{CH_3}{|}}{\underset{\underset{CH_3}{|}}{C}} - CH_2 - Cl\)  (Neopentyl chloride) will undergo \(S_N 2\) mechanism at a slow rate because it’s sterically crowded.
